For the 2025-26 school year, there are 3 public elementary schools serving 1,013 students in Blanchester Local School District. This district's average elementary testing ranking is 5/10, which is in the bottom 50% of public elementary schools in Ohio.
Public Elementary Schools in Blanchester Local School District have an average math proficiency score of 61% (versus the Ohio public elementary school average of 57%), and reading proficiency score of 54% (versus the 59%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 7%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Ohio public elementary school average of 35% (majority Black).

District Revenue and Spending
The revenue/student of $14,063 in this school district is less than the state median of $17,295. The school district revenue/student has stayed relatively flat over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$13,094 is less than the state median of $17,243.  The school district spending/student has stayed relatively flat over four school years.
